Algueira Carravel is a red wine produced by the Algueira winery in Ribera Sacra.
It is a single variety of Mencia from vineyards planted on very steep slopes, with an incline of 85% rising on the banks of the River Sil. The floors are shale, very similar to slate, this laminate mineral gives the wine a very special mineral character. The vineyards, protected by the river and slopes, enjoy a Mediterranean microclimate with Atlantic influences. A climate warmer than the rest of Galicia. Winters are cold and rainy, but the summers are very hot with temperatures that can reach 45 ° C.
The harvest is done manually in boxes of 20 Kg. They benefit from the sun and heat, so the grape preserves maximum freshness. The grapes are trodden in the traditional manner, before fermentation in stainless steel tanks with native yeast. Algueira Carravel is aged for 12 months in French oak barrels.
An elegant, fresh and very mineral Mencia.
The taste is a very cool and elegant. Toasted notes, spices and minerals.
A great acidity with pleasant tannins.
On the nose there are aromas of raspberry and currant with light minerals, floral notes, balsamic and toasted flavours.
